Paralegal Program

The paralegal degree program at University of Arkansas – Fort Smith teaches students to perform legal research, as well as drafting, investigatory record-keeping, and other administrative functions related to the legal system. Students who graduate the program will perform these functions under the supervision of an attorney or in a court and will gain instruction from the program in legal research, drafting legal documents, appraising, pleading, courthouse procedures, and other legal specializations. University of Arkansas - Fort Smith provides a variety of program options for students to assist them in their growth and development. The school is located in Fort Smith, AR and publically funded. Enrollment at UAFS exceeds 7,800 per year.

Students may select from several areas of study, including but not limited to:

  • Precision Production
  • Business And Marketing Studies
  • Liberal Arts And Sciences
  • Interdisciplinary Studies
  • Education
  • Mechanic And Repair Technology

The admissions process begins with the submission of an application, transcripts, records, and standardized test scores, which are then evaluated by the admissions committee. Very common test scores among applicants admitted to UAFS are in the range of 19 - 24 for the ACT exam, or 1390 - 1760 for the SAT exam. 56% of students that apply are admitted to this school, of which 61 percent choose to attend. Tuition & fees at UAFS are different for in-state and out-of-state residents. In-state tuition costs nearly $4,700 per year, while out-of-state tuition costing $10,000 per year. Housing is available on-campus for students. The annual cost of housing is around $4,700. This school may offer financial aid for students who are eligible by way of scholarships, grants, and loans.

Paralegals and Legal Assistants

Description

Assist lawyers by investigating facts, preparing legal documents, or researching legal precedent. Conduct research to support a legal proceeding, to formulate a defense, or to initiate legal action.

Career Outlook & Projections ()

According to the BLS, paralegals and legal assistants employment is expected to grow at a rate of 7.6% from 2014 to 2024

Title Examiners, Abstractors, and Searchers

Description

Search real estate records, examine titles, or summarize pertinent legal or insurance documents or details for a variety of purposes. May compile lists of mortgages, contracts, and other instruments pertaining to titles by searching public and private records for law firms, real estate agencies, or title insurance companies.

Career Outlook & Projections ()

According to the BLS, title examiners, abstractors, and searchers employment is expected to shrink at a rate of -0.3% from 2014 to 2024
